Facebook
From Kuba Luk, 6 Years ago, written in C++.
Embed
Download Paste or View Raw
Hits: 229
  1. #include <iostream>
  2. #include <cmath>
  3. using namespace std;
  4. int p, a, b, obw, prz, add, bdd;
  5. int main ()
  6. {
  7.         cout<<"Ten program oblicza obwod i przekatna prostokata, oraz podaje brakujacy bok b"<<endl;
  8.         cout<<"Podaj pole prostokata oraz bok a"<<endl;
  9.         cout<<"Podane liczby moga byc tylko liczbami naturalnymi wiekszymi od 0"<<endl;
  10.         cin>>p>>a;
  11.         if( a > p )
  12.         {
  13.  
  14.                 cout<<"bok a nie moze byc wiekszy od pola";
  15.                 return 0;
  16.         }
  17.         else
  18.                 b = p/a;
  19.                 obw = a*2+b*2;
  20.                 add = pow(a,2);
  21.                 bdd = pow (b,2);
  22.                 prz = sqrt(add + bdd);
  23.                 cout<<"Obwod prostokata = "<<obw<<", przekatna = "<<prz<<", bok b = "<<b<<endl;
  24.                 ("pause");
  25.                 return 0;
  26.  
  27.  
  28. }
  29.  
  30.  
  31. }
  32.